Re: (duzyxfresh)
I had the same problem on an h22 tranny lsd and the problem is that I belive they are clutch type and when you turn the clutches are suppose to slip but all I did was to go to the auto parts store(i went to autozone) and I bought an lsd additive I belive its called posi-trac. It comes like in a toothpaste tube and that fixed it for me. my symptoms where when you turned it made loud clunk noises until I straighted out the wheel it stoped and the car also jerked while turning. it was only like $7 for it let me know if it works. it did for me

Re: LSD problem ... (El_Capitan)
Sounds like clutch LSD. I picked up mine for good price, from one of the importers. Depending on the type 1/1.5/2 way it will have different characteristics. I do not forsee any winter issues, having driven 1.5way LSD in my ITR, its all about getting used to the delivery and lock up. Low speed turns and when its cold will cause chatter so do not be alarmed.
Recommended fluids I have tried: Pennzoil Synchromesh w/ friction modifier (GM stuff works as well) Honda MTF + small bottle of LSD friction modifier |

Re: LSD problem ...
with clutch LSD's redline MTL and GM friction modifier normally cure the chatter. try the MTL, if you still have chatter add friction modifier until it goes away.
